8 releases

0.24.0 Aug 23, 2025
0.23.0 Sep 3, 2024
0.21.1 Jun 2, 2024
0.21.0 Mar 17, 2024
0.20.3 Feb 25, 2024

#17 in #arduino

Download history 31/week @ 2026-03-15 255/week @ 2026-03-22 827/week @ 2026-03-29 514/week @ 2026-04-05 497/week @ 2026-04-12 490/week @ 2026-04-19 227/week @ 2026-04-26 391/week @ 2026-05-03 70/week @ 2026-05-10

1,312 downloads per month
Used in lumis

MIT license

18MB
543K SLoC

C 543K SLoC // 0.0% comments Scheme 35 SLoC // 0.3% comments Rust 32 SLoC JavaScript 24 SLoC // 0.2% comments

tree-sitter-arduino

CI discord matrix npm crates pypi

An extension of tree-sitter-cpp to support Arduino files.

References

Editors

  • Neovim
  • Helix (helix-editor/helix#5277)
  • Emacs
  • Zed

Dependencies